“Reloaded” Green Bay Downs Youngstown State For Third Straight #HLWBB Title For Green Bay head coach Kayla Karius, every championship is different, yet equally special. Karius knows plenty about that dynamic. The former Kayla Tetschlag won two Horizon League tournament titles as a Phoenix player between 2007 and 2011, and has now matched that pair since returning to coach her alma mater prior to the 2024-25 season. Her latest crown, earned with a 57-49 victory over Youngstown State in Indianapolis’ Corteva Coliseum on Tuesday, followed something quite rare in Northeast Wisconsin: a rebuilding job.

‘Guins Punch Ticket to First HL Championship Game  For the first time in program history, the Youngstown State women’s basketball team punched its ticket to the Barbasol Horizon League Championship Game with a 60-55 victory over Cleveland State at Corteva Coliseum in Indianapolis. The Penguins returned to the Horizon League Semifinals after a seven-year hiatus, and provided a dominant fourth-quarter effort that helped defeat the Vikings for the third time this season.

Jaguars’ Season Ends, But Tomorrow Beckons Kate Bruce beamed as she sat at a press conference table in the Corteva Coliseum staging area on Sunday. A late arrival passing through on the way to the Horizon League Tournament’s second-round men’s game would have been perfectly justified to assume, based on the IU Indianapolis coach’s demeanor, that the Jaguars had just advanced to the HL semifinals. That couldn’t have been further from the truth; in fact, the Jags had just swallowed a season-ending 38-point shellacking at the hands of rival Purdue Fort Wayne.

YSU Women Defeat Wright State 76-60 The Youngstown State Penguins women's basketball team (23-8, 15-5 Horizon) used a big second half to earn a 76-60 win over the Wright State Raiders (10-22, 6-14 Horizon) in the first round of the 2026 Barbasol Horizon League Women's Basketball Championship at Zidian Family Arena at Beeghly Center on Wednesday night. YSU shot 45.5 percent (25-of-55) from the field, 43.5 percent (10-of-23) on threes, and an outstanding 94.1 percent (16-of-17) on free throws while committing just eight turnovers as a unit.
